What does DTIC stand for in the military?
The Defense Technical Information Center (DTIC) has served the information needs of the defense community for more than 75 years.
What is the purpose of the DTIC?
The Defense Technical Information Center (DTIC) serves the Department of Defense as a repository of government funded scientific, technical, engineering and business related information.
